E - Element typepublic class RecordEnumeratorCursor<E> extends EnumeratorCursor<E>
Cursor on top of an
Enumerator that
returns a record for each row. The record is a synthetic class whose fields
are all public.PositionedCursor.ArrayGetter, PositionedCursor.FieldGetter, PositionedCursor.ListGetter, PositionedCursor.MapGetter<K>, PositionedCursor.ObjectGetterAbstractCursor.AbstractGetter, AbstractCursor.GetterCursor.AccessorwasNull| Constructor and Description |
|---|
RecordEnumeratorCursor(Enumerator<E> enumerator,
Class<E> clazz)
Creates a RecordEnumeratorCursor.
|
| Modifier and Type | Method and Description |
|---|---|
protected AbstractCursor.Getter |
createGetter(int ordinal) |
close, current, nextcreateAccessor, createAccessors, wasNullpublic RecordEnumeratorCursor(Enumerator<E> enumerator, Class<E> clazz)
enumerator - Enumeratorclazz - Element typeprotected AbstractCursor.Getter createGetter(int ordinal)
createGetter in class AbstractCursorCopyright © 2012–2015 The Apache Software Foundation. All rights reserved.